Now under new management, The Bell is a friendly 200-year-old traveler's inn located north of the Cotswolds and 15 miles from Stratford-upon-Avon. The modern rooms with private bathrooms have free Wi-Fi. There is also a beautiful 2-bedroom cottage to rent. Extra beds can be accommodated upon request in the Luxury Double Rooms and in the 2-Bedroom Cottage. The inn is a short walk from Moreton-in-Marsh Train Station, which has a direct service to London. On Tuesdays, there is a street market outside the cottage which starts around 6 am. The Bell Inn pub offers home-cooked meals made from mainly local produce.
